Framework for energy market communications - Part 103: Review of information exchanges within the deregulated European style retail energy market from a CIM perspective
IEC TR 62325-103:2017 is a Technical Report, providing information about how the ebIX® information model can be mapped to CIM. In addition, this document shows what may be needed to be added or changed within CIM in order to cover the specific set of information exchange within the deregulated European style retail energy market. The scope is to study the exchange of market information between the actors in the energy market. ebIX® is the European forum for energy Business Information eXchange) is a group representing a significant number of European countries. ebIX® defines harmonised information exchanges for the deregulated European style retail energy market. ebIX® will follow the rules of the European Union where applicable.
